Dear Murderer

Dear Murderer (2017)

EndedScripted showDrama, Crime, Legal

A drama about the life and times of larger than life barrister, Michael Bungay. Spanning several decades chronicling good, evil, rights, wrongs, strengths and flaws, all centred around one of NZ's most infamous characters.
